AGRICULTURAL PLANT PROTECTION MACHINES AND DIAPHRAGM PUMPS THEREOF
20210062799 · 2021-03-04 · ·

An agricultural plant protection machine and a diaphragm pump thereof are provided. The diaphragm pump includes a pump body including a containing cavity; a pump cover on the pump body; a diaphragm in the containing cavity, which and the pump cover surround to form a cavity; and a driving mechanism in the containing cavity. The driving mechanism includes a push rod, a coil assembly and an elastic reset member. The push rod is connected to the diaphragm and the elastic reset member. When the coil assembly is powered on and powered off alternately, the push rod makes a reciprocating linear motion to drive the diaphragm to reciprocate relative to the pump cover so as to reduce or enlarge the cavity.

PRECISION AGRICULTURE IMPLEMENTATION METHOD BY UAV SYSTEMS AND ARTIFICIAL INTELLIGENCE IMAGE PROCESSING TECHNOLOGIES
20210078706 · 2021-03-18 ·

A precision agriculture implementation method by UAV systems and artificial intelligence image processing technologies provides an unmanned aerial vehicle (UAV), a wireless communication device, a central control unit, and a spray device and a multispectral camera installed to the UAV. The farming area is divided into an array of blocks. The central control unit controls the UAV to fly over the blocks according to navigation parameters and the multispectral camera to capture a multispectral image of each block. A projected leaf area index (PLAI) and a normalized difference vegetation index (NDVI) of each block are calculated by the multispectral image, and a spray control mode of the spray device of the corresponding block is set according to the PLAI and NDVI. The spray device is controlled to spray a water solution, salt solution, fertilizer solution, and/or pesticide solution to the corresponding block according to the spray control mode.

DIAPHRAGM PUMP AND AGRICULTURE UNMANNED AERIAL VEHICLE
20210207592 · 2021-07-08 ·

A diaphragm pump includes a pump body mechanism, a diaphragm mechanism, a motor mechanism, and an eccentric mechanism. The diaphragm mechanism includes a diaphragm. The eccentric mechanism including a bracket assembly and an auxiliary member. The motor mechanism includes a motor. The bracket assembly includes a bracket connected to the diaphragm and a driving member mounted at a motor shaft of the motor. The auxiliary member is mounted at the bracket, arranged corresponding to the driving member, and configured to contact the driving member. The diaphragm mechanism, the motor mechanism, and the eccentric mechanism are mounted at the pump body mechanism. The motor shaft is configured to drive the driving member to reciprocally abut against the auxiliary member to cause the bracket to move together with the auxiliary member to drive the diaphragm to reciprocate.

INSECT AND OTHER SMALL OBJECT IMAGE RECOGNITION AND INSTANT ACTIVE RESPONSE WITH ENHANCED APPLICATION AND UTILITY
20210209352 · 2021-07-08 ·

A device for detecting offending objects such as insects on substrates such as on leaves, plants, in fluid or over a large area. The device has a microscope lens which magnifies a portion of the substrate and sends an image of the substrate portion to an image recognition system. If the image recognition system detects the presence of an offending objectfurther steps are taken to remove, neutralize or mark the area where the offending object is located for subsequent action. The device may be mounted on a movable platform such as drone for active surveillance and action over a large area.
